Morgan woke up with a yawn, and knotty smoke blue hair. She sat up in her bed and just stared off into space for awhile. Until realization that it was May 5th, her birthday sunk in. She gasped."it's my birthday..." She said. She laughed and got out of bed then dove into her closet. "It's my birthday!" She got out of her pajamas and into her normal day wear, with her coat, and raced out of her room, combing her hair with her fingers. She looked around for anyone, and saw her mother's smoke blue hair that matched her's perfectly. "Mother!" Morgan called. Lucina turned around to see her and gave her a warm smile. "Good Morning, Morgan! Did you need something?" Lucina asked. Morgan hummed in disagreement. "..do you know what day it is!?" Morgan asked. Lucina stopped for a minute. "May 5th, why?" Lucina asked. "...Ha ha.. Funny Mother. You know what day it is, right!?" Morgan said. "Hmm..." Lucina thought about a good excuse to say. "O-Oh! It's Children's day!" Lucina said, giving Morgan a hug. "Uh... Yeah that too, but-" "I've gotta go and find Grandmother, if you need anything I'll be with her." Lucina said, letting go. "Oh... Uh.. Ok!" Morgan said, thinking that Lucina forgot about her birthday. "Bye sweetie." Lucina said, giving Morgan a kiss on top of her head and walking away. "Bye... Mother..." Morgan said after she saw her mom disappear. Morgan stood there for a minute with a few tears welling up in her eyes. "Mother... Couldn't have forgotten my birthday... She never does..." She sniffed. "Why the long face, Morgan?" Someone asked. Morgan looked back up, to see it was Stahl. "It's a beautiful day, why don't you go talk to your father? Or go outside?" He asked. "Father...? He couldn't have forgotten! Thanks Stahl!" Morgan said, running to her father's office. "Uh.. What did I do!?" Morgan went to her Father's office and knocked on the door. "Father!" She called. "Hm..? Oh, come in Morgan!" A voice said. She opened the door to find her father lost in a book. She giggled. "What are you reading this time?" She asked walking over to him and trying to read it from behind him. "NOTHING! Ouch!" He exclaimed, accidentally closing the book to fast and closing his nose in it. "Uh.. Ow.. N-nothing.." Robin said, taking his nose out of the book and setting it down. "Uh.. Okay.. Do you know what day it is?!"  Morgan asked. Robin's brown eyes stared into Morgan's exact copy of them. "Hmm... Uh.. Oh, Ch-Children's day! Did I get it right?" Robin asked. Morgan's hopeful smile turned into a frown, as she walked out of his office without saying a word. She stood outside his office and thought for awhile, the threat of a waterfall of tears coming down her face  growing stronger. She gasped. "Grandfather! He never forgets anything!" Morgan said to herself, running down the hall to find her Grandfather and Lissa doing something she couldn't see. She went up behind him. "Hi Grandfather!" She said, scaring the living daylights out of Chrom. "Gah! Morgan!? How long have you been standing there!?" Chrom yelled. Morgan giggled. "Only a few seconds, Grandfather.. So.. Do you know what day it is?" She asked. She saw him glance back at Lissa. "You can't ask her!" Morgan said. "Childrens day, right?!" Chrom said. Morgan's once again hopeful smile turned into a frown. She sighed, and hung her head down low as she walked back to her room. She closed the door behind her and sat on her bed. She sniffed and a tear rolled down her cheek. "No one... Remembered..." Morgan said to herself. She picked out her legs and cried softly into her knees, until she heard the light turn off. She looked back up and saw complete darkness. "H-hello?" She called out. The lights turned back on and all she could hear were a bunch of voices yelling, "surprise!" She blinked hardly until she could finally see without tears blinding her vision, to see all the Shepards and her Mother and Father. "Happy birthday buddy." Her mother said, sitting next to her and squeezing her into a hug. Morgan felt two more arms wrap around her, and looked over to see it was her father, hugging the both of them. "My two blue birds!" He yelled, making everyone laugh. So no one did forget her birthday. They just had a small surprise, in store.
